Perry Park is a small village in Douglas County, Colorado, United States. It is situated between Castle Rock and Monument, and is surrounded by beautiful red rock formations and wooded hillsides. The village itself is residential, with many beautiful homes overlooking the golf course and surrounding scenery. Perry Park is a popular location for golfers, with the Perry Park Country Club offering an 18-hole golf course and a clubhouse with dining facilities. The area is also popular for outdoor activities such as hiking, biking, and horseback riding in the nearby Pike National Forest. USDA Rural Development staff are dedicated to assisting rural Colorado communities through housing, business, and community programs.  Their mission is to increase economic opportunity and improve the quality of life for all rural Americans.

Colorado Rural Development has a state office located in Denver and six field offices located in Alamosa, Cortez, Craig, Delta, Las Animas and Wray.
